SENIOR IMPACT DIRECTOR - HOME
MAY 2011
United Way of Central Ohio is seeking a Senior Impact Director to address issues related to vacant and abandoned housing and crime and safety concerns in five targeted Columbus neighborhoods.
This position facilitates and supports the development and implementation of comprehensive action plans for addressing UWCO community results and bold goals relative to reducing vacant and abandoned housing and reducing crime in five targeted Cols. neighborhoods. These responsibilities include facilitating and managing volunteer committees to create and execute strategies and tactics linked to a range of approaches -- programs/services, initiatives, advocacy, volunteerism, public policy, engagement and outreach, partnerships and collaborations.
REPORTS TO: UWCO Senior Vice President of Community Impact
POSITION REQUIREMENTS:
Advanced degree in a related field preferred, along with 3 - 5 years of related human services experience. Ability to be self directed, analyze, manipulate, interpret and utilize data for decision making. Technical skills in budgeting, program planning and development and program evaluation preferred. Background in community development and/or affordable housing development is desirable, as is familiarity with Columbus neighborhoods, civic associations and other local grass roots organizations. Ability to interact effectively with diverse populations including neighborhood residents, volunteers, donors, government officials and UWCO staff at all levels. Experience in facilitating and managing volunteer decision making. Excellent communication skills, written and verbal along with the ability to present materials in a poised and confident manner. Demonstrated skills in, listening and synthesizing input from community members and the ability to build consensus. Evening and weekend work required. Thorough knowledge of Microsoft Office, including Outlook, required. EOE.
